About Kingsley Manor
Kingsley Manor is a new build development by Redrow Homes, located on Wild Rose Drive, Harrogate, North Yorkshire, HG1 4FZ. This development comprises a collection of 2, 3, 4, and 5 bedroom detached properties drawn from the developer’s acclaimed Heritage Collection, which is inspired by the classic Arts and Crafts style of the 1930s. The new build homes are designed to modern 'Eco Electric' standards, featuring a high fabric-first specification and heating via an air source heat pump, ensuring energy efficiency and an excellent predicted EPC rating.
The current pricing for available new build homes at Kingsley Manor ranges from £525,000 to £865,000. Properties available include various house types, such as the 4-bedroom ‘Richmond’ and ‘Harrogate’ styles, and the unique ‘Lifestyle’ range, including the ‘Leamington Lifestyle’ and ‘Oxford Lifestyle’. The ‘Lifestyle’ homes, such as the three-bedroom Leamington Lifestyle priced from £585,000, are built on the footprint of a traditional four-bedroom house, resulting in exceptionally spacious interiors with just three large double bedrooms, each benefitting from its own en-suite bathroom. Specific plot features across the development include open-plan kitchen/family/dining areas, separate spacious lounges, dedicated utility rooms, and integral garages. The luxury ‘Richmond’ house type, for example, which starts from £800,000, offers a main bedroom suite with a generous walk-in dressing room and a second en-suite to a guest bedroom. Many homes come with high-specification features as standard, such as underfloor heating to the ground floor and upgraded shaker kitchens with quartz worktops. Kingsley Manor benefits from excellent transport links for commuters. Starbeck Railway Station is approximately 0.6 miles away, offering direct rail services to major regional hubs. Journey times from Starbeck are approximately 40-41 minutes to Leeds and 35 minutes to York city centres. The development is also well-connected by road, providing easy access to the A61 and A59, with the M1 and M62 motorways reachable for wider travel. Local amenities are immediately accessible in Starbeck, with local shops, a Costa Coffee, and the historic Farrah's of Harrogate sweet store nearby. The development will incorporate a swathe of green space and two dedicated play areas, with cycle and footpaths connecting to local facilities and The Stray, the extensive open common land leading into the renowned Harrogate town centre. For families, the Starbeck Primary Academy (3-11 age range) is located on High Street.
